Webbto pay attention to (something/somebody): to look at, listen to, or think about something or someone carefully; to concentrate. Example: You don’t have to pay attention to what he says. Most car accidents happen because drivers don’t pay attention. We must pay attention to environmental problems. Webb1 apr. 2024 · A great way to improve your attention to detail is to ask for a second opinion. For example, before submitting a project to your boss, you can ask a coworker to review it. They may notice details that you didn’t.
